TikTok owner byte dance, the development of smartphone

Feb 16,2020 3:44 am

The Creator of the popular video-sharing app, has announced that it is branching Out into the production of smartphones.

TikTok is the fastest growing Social Media app, with More Than 500 million regular users.

The app, which allows people to 15-second videos, it is estimated that has been downloaded More Than a billion times on the app stores.

TikTok developer byte dance is the transition after the acquisition of the patents and an employee of the device maker Gionee.

Apart from TikTok, byte dance has several popular AI-based video and messaging apps like Slack alternative lark, video-chat-app-flip the chat, and news aggregator Toutiao, but TikTok, the most popular offer by far.

The app has done so well with Western and Asian audience that it recently Uber falls, The World 's largest privately-backed start-up, with a valuation of $75 billion (£61. 4bn).

According to Chinese business magazine Caijing, the new phone has been in development for seven months.

New trends in smartphone Meitu selfie phones target-beauty-conscious Young People

byte dance is not The First developer to take advantage of a popular app. 2013, Chinese selfie-app-maker Meitu started, mobile phones, tailored to the consumers who really like to take photos of yourself.

Meitu mobile phones, supported by a well-known Chinese Social Media influencers, have dual-pixel cameras with fast auto-focus, as well as Artificial Intelligence to select The Best individual photo-edit Filter for each user.

But China has a very competitive market for smartphone makers, and there is a doubt, yet another device will be able to.

Facebook Home , the 2013, the Start-up on Android devices, flopped in less than a year,

"It is to break is extremely difficult for new entrants in the smartphone market profitably, particularly at a time when big brands like Apple, Samsung and Huawei bombing, carpet-consumers with millions of pounds worth of marketing," Ben Wood , technology analyst at CCS Insight, told the Bbc News .

"There are always niches that disappear in the smartphone market, but they tend to be 'firework products", starting with a Big Bang and quickly. "

technology giants such as Facebook, Google and Amazon have also branched Out with his or her primary companies, however, with varying degrees of success.

While Facebook is successful in social networks and communication, the acquisition of the popular apps like Whatsapp and Instagram, it has failed to branch Out into mobile with its own Android launcher app, Home .

Amazon chief executive Jeff Bezos presenting The Fire Phone in June, 2014

Google Also Pixel mobile phones already have a winner, but his Social Network , after gradually decreasing use of the service.

And Amazon tablets and e-readers have with the consumers popular, but its fire phone saw a frosty reception after it launched in may 2014.

Within five months, Amazon had reported, suffered a $170 million write-off (£110m) by The Product . And smartphone engineers dismissed.
